多操纵面战斗机动态控制分配策略研究 被引量:2

Dynamic Control Allocation of Fighter with Multi—effectors

摘要 针对多操纵面战斗机飞行控制系统中操纵面控制分配器设计问题,提出了一种动态控制分配策略方案。策略从频率域角度建立虚拟控制量和实际控制量的动态映射,充分利用操纵面的不同带宽,将期望力矩分配到各个操纵面,使各个操纵面协调工作,达到最大控制效能。数字仿真结果表明相对于其他控制分配策略,采用动态控制分配策略的控制分配器在达到控制要求的同时,可以有效地减小座舱过载并使配平阻力最小,取得了良好的控制效果。 The problem of control allocation - distribution of control power among redundant control effectors is mostly solved by static control allocation schemes . Regardless of the methods (optimization based allocation, daisy chain allocation, direct allocation, etc ), they can be thought of as affecting the distribution of control effect in magnitude among the actuators . A possibility that has been less explored is to affect the distribution of the control effect in the frequency domain, and use the redundancy to make different actuators operate in different parts of the frequency spectrum. Here, a new systematic method for dynamic control allocation is proposed. And it is proved to have outstanding features.
